我安装了 MySQL 8.0.26,但是当我在 PowerShell 中输入 mysqldump 时出现错误The term 'mysqldump' is not recognized
。
当我打开安装程序时,一切都已安装完毕。
以前,mysqldump 应该位于 MySQL 安装的 bin\ 目录中,但现在情况已不再如此。以下是C:\Program Files\MySQL
:
C:\Program Files\MySQL\MySQL Shell 8.0
其中有一个 bin 目录,但是 bin 目录中没有 mysqldump。
这里是C:\Program Files (x86)\MySQL
:
现在有没有更现代的方式来进行 SQL 转储?
答案1
您必须检查目录内部MySQL Server 8.0
。
就我而言,该mysqldump
文件位于此处:
C:\Program Files\MySQL\MySQL Server 8.0\bin\mysqldump.exe
建议将此bin
目录添加到全局 PATH 变量。